Вікно 8: Використання оперативної пам'яті (пам'ять) [дублювати]


6

Memory usage

У мене 4 Гб оперативної пам'яті. У диспетчері завдань можна побачити tha Здійснено пам'ять 5,6 / 7,9 Гб оперативної пам'яті. Чому що, якщо У вживанні пам'ять всього 3,1 ГБ? Чи використовує Windows файл "Сторінка"?



Так, мій поганий. Вони схожі. Я залишу мою теж, тому що це пов'язано з Windows 8 і має більш свіжий скріншот.
vovahost

Відповіді:


4

Згідно з введенням TechNet в новий taskmgr:

Виконана віртуальна пам'ять є приватною, нерозподіленою віртуальною пам'яттю, створеною процесами або ОС або дисками, які МОЖНА потребувати вивантаження. Це завжди починається в ОЗУ і може при необхідності отримують вивантаження. Так що оперативна пам'ять може бути підкріплена оперативною пам'яттю (і якщо у вас немає файлу підкачки, вона залишається в оперативній пам'яті до видалення віртуальної машини, наприклад, при виході з процесу).

Джерело: http://blogs.technet.com/b/askperf/archive/2013/08/09/task-manager-in-windows-server-2012-and-windows-8.aspx

Так .. Так, Windows використовує файл сторінки, якщо він присутній, але в цілому він залишає деякий простір у пам'яті - як згадувалося вище - на всякий випадок. Проте ця пам'ять не потрібна.


1
Я хочу застерегти, що термін "зарезервований" не повинен використовуватися в цьому контексті. "Зарезервована пам'ять" в Windows - це інший тип виділення віртуального адресного простору, який не займає місця в оперативній пам'яті або в файлі сторінок.
Jamie Hanrahan

1
З двох "скоєних" чисел, перший - це кількість, яка використовується, друга - межа (це просто розмір оперативної пам'яті + поточний розмір файлу сторінки). Зауважте, що навіть якщо поточне значення становить 5,6 ГБ, а у вас є лише 4 ГБ оперативної пам'яті, це не означає, що на файлі сторінки є 1,6 ГБ! Деякі або більшість з них можуть бути виділені (з точки зору розподілу віртуального адресного простору), але вони ще не були доступні. У цьому випадку він не приймає оперативну пам'ять або простір файлів. Перший доступ до неї, однак, буде виявлено в оперативній пам'яті (як зазначено у статті TechNet). Це відбувається на основі часу сторінки.
Jamie Hanrahan

Так, ти маєш рацію. Я зміню, що на commited тому що є різниця.
mwilczynski
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.